Trump supports banning lawmakers from trading Stocks: As long as Congress legislates to ban speculation, I will sign it immediately!
① The USA President Trump stated that if a bill to prohibit members of Congress from trading Stocks is sent to him, he would "absolutely" sign it; ② Within the USA, there has been ongoing support from both parties for legislation to restrict members from buying and selling Stocks, as members have access to confidential information and insider knowledge of the legislative process, giving them an advantage over regular investors in the stock market.
